In 2023, Ukrnafta increases oil and condensate production by 2.9%, gas production by 5.8%
PJSC Ukrnafta increased oil and condensate production in 2023 by 3% (39,900 tonnes) compared to 2022, to 1.4 million tonnes, the company's press service reported on Monday.
Production of natural and associated petroleum gas last year amounted to almost 1.1 billion cubic meters, which is 5.8% (60.4 million cubic meters) more than in 2022.
"I'm grateful to the company's team for not only holding back the natural decline in a full-fledged war year, but also increasing production. In difficult conditions, you made every effort, and even more, to achieve results," Ukrnafta director Serhiy Koretsky said.
According to him, in 2024, Ukrnafta plans to drill new wells and intensify production, invite partners to the fields and replace old Soviet and Russian equipment with modern world models.
